Genus/species: Lysmata amboinensis

GENERAL CHARACTERISTICS: Dorsal redline on tan body. Long white antennae.

DISTRIBUTION/HABITAT: Red Sea to Australia; Indonesia, Society Islands. Active day and night at cleaning stations on coral and rocky reefs, 8–25 m. Reside in pairs or groups (to 100 individuals) in caves and crevices.

REPRODUCTION: L. amboinensis initially develop and reproduce as males then develop female reproductive organs to become hermaphrodites and function as both males and females throughout the reproductive cycle. This system called protandric simultaneous hermaphroditism is so far known only from caridean shrimp in the closely related genera Lysmata and Exhippolysmata.

REMARKS: Cleaner shrimp advertise their services by their bright coloration and by waving their very long antennae, which contrast with the dark recess of their station.

Jacques, a character in Finding Nemo, is a humpback cleaner shrimp. In aquaria, cleaner shrimp are valued because they clean not only the fish, but the tank as well.

Genus/species: Brachypelma smithi

GENERAL CHARACTERISTICS: The body and legs are dark brown with orange-red leg joints. The ends of the legs can detect vibrations, smells and tastes, to help the tarantula locate prey and the opposite sex, although it also has a group of eight eyes on the top of the carapace.

Length up to 14 cm (5.5 in)

Mexican Red Knee Tarantula30463911086_990fd616a7_k

DISTRIBUTION/HABITAT: Found in in dry areas with little vegetation, usually in scrubland, deserts, dry thorn forests, or tropical deciduous forests along the central Pacific coast of Mexico.
DIET IN THE WILD: Hunting at night by lying in ambush, the Mexican redknee tarantula attacks insects, small frogs, small lizards, and mice. An area on the end of each leg is sensitive to smells, tastes and vibrations, and this is used to detect prey. The tarantula holds its prey with its pedipalps (front limbs) and injects it with venom delivered via two hollow fangs. This venom has a double purpose, paralysing the prey as well as beginning digestion. Once the venom has acted, the tarantula is able to suck up the proteins and fats of its prey, leaving just a small ball of undigested body parts

REPRODUCTION: Mating occurs in or near to the female’s burrow, where the male uses his pedipalps (front limbs) to transfer his sperm into openings in the underside of the female’s abdomen. After mating, some females will try to kill and eat the male. In the spring, the female deposits hundreds of eggs and the sperm onto a silk mat which she has made and then fashions this mat into a ball or egg sac. Fertilisation takes place within minutes and the spiderlings hatch in just less than three months. Once out of the egg-sac they spend two weeks in the burrow before dispersing. Males mature at about four years of age and females two to three years later at about six or seven years old. They are a long-lived species with females living up to 25 to 30 years old, however males only live about one year after maturity.

REMARKS: This usually docile tarantula will kick hairs off the abdomen with its hind legs when threatened, which cause blindness if they hit the eyes of a predator and can also cause a rash on the skin.

Genus/species: Hadrurus arizonensis

GENERAL CHARACTERISTICS: Black cephalothorax with pale yellow rimmed segments; pale yellow abdomen, pincer-like pedipalps, and legs; pale under-surface; and abundant erect dark brown sensory hairs.

Largest of the nine scorpion species in North America. Length 10 to 18 cm (3.94 to 7.09 in)
Ave. weight 5 g (0.18 oz)

They molt 4 to 6 times before reaching adulthood in about 4 years.

DISTRIBUTION/HABITAT: Mexico, western Arizona, southern California and Nevada, southwestern Utah. Found in semi-arid and arid habitats. Dig and live in deep burrows in soil during summer.

DIET IN THE WILD: Although the venom of North American hairy scorpions is fairly week compared to most scorpions (about the same as a bee sting) these solitary predators immobilize and eat other scorpions, insects, spiders, small lizards and snakes. Forages at night for prey and mates.

REPRODUCTION: Scorpions reproduce sexually following an intricate mating behavior. Gestation lasts 6 to 12 months. Females give live birth to a large litter of 25 to 35 individuals. Occasionally, after mating, the female tracks down her mate and eats him.

LONGEVITY; Up to 25 years in captivity, ave, 7-10 in the wild.

PREDATORS: Owls and large lizards. When provoked they raise their legs and orienting themselves vertically, striking blindly at anything deemed threatening.

CONSERVATION: IUCN Red List, Not Evaluated

REMARKS: Venom in the scorpion’s stinger is used to subdue struggling prey and for self-defense. The venom is not very potent or painful to humans. Like all scorpions, has poor eyesight, excellent hearing, and a fine sense of touch (body hairs detect air and ground vibrations).

Color of Life note

Also like all scorpions, they fluoresce under ultraviolet light, a characteristic that allows scientists (and well-equipped backpackers) to detect them in the night and perhaps signals scorpions to avoid damaging UV light.

Genus/species: Phyllocrania paradoxa

GENERAL CHARACTERISTICS: This is a miniature species of leaf mantis, growing to under 5 cm (2 in). Theses mantids exhibit sexual dimorphism with females being longer and having a wider abdomen than males. Colors can vary from grey/green to dark brown or almost black. Colors are dependent on humidity and light levels. Ghost mantids have leaf-like head and shoulder shields, and leaf-like protrusions hanging from their limbs. This “dead-leaf” appearance makes it very difficult to see. The scientific name is probably derived from Greek for “leaf “(phyllo) and Latin for “head” (crania).

DISTRIBUTION/HABITAT: P. paradoxa are found in the warm, highly humid tropical forests of Tropical Africa including Madagascar, Mozambique, Namibia, and Somalia.

DIET IN THE WILD: This species will eat almost anything that moves, and it is very, very fast. When another insect comes within striking distance, the mantid flicks out the long front legs, and grabs it in a fraction of a second. They are remarkably patient, and will sit in the same position for weeks, just waiting for something to land near them.

DIET IN CAPTIVITY: Drosophila (fruit flies), houseflies, crickets, and flour worms.

MORTALITY and LONGEVITY: Generally a long-lived species.  Molt every 3–5 weeks, until the 4th and final molting.  Life span: up to 14 months in captivity.

REPRODUCTION: In general mantids reproductive organs are found at the tip of their abdomen. Females attract males with pheromones, there is a brief courtship dance, and the male alights on the female’s back. After delivering sperm, the male usually hurries away as females are known to consume their mates! After fertilization the female deposits batches of eggs, using an ovipositor at the tip of her abdomen. The eggs stick to stems and leaves, and each batch is housed in an egg case made from an abdominal secretion that hardens to protect the eggs from birds and other predators. After about a month the nymphs hatch and then molt several times, each time becoming more like the adult form.

Genus/species: Blaberus giganteus 

GENERAL CHARACTERISTICS: They have three pairs of legs, and two pairs of wings, the forewings being light brown in colour. Largest neotropical cockroach by weight. A giant cockroach has a flattened, oval body, about 9 cm (3.5 inches) long and 4 cm (1.5 inches) wide. Females are slightly larger than males. They commonly run along the ground, although the adults have wings that are rarely if ever used for flight. They have long, very slender antennae and two sensory organs, called cerci, at the tip of the abdomen.

DISTRIBUTION/HABITAT: Central and South America. They prefer dark, damp locations such as caves, rock crevices, tree hollows, and spaces under loose tree bark.

DIET IN THE WILD: Cockroaches are omnivores and detritivores. Common diet includes bat guano, rotting wood, fruit, seeds, decomposing vegetation, dead insects, and other animals. They help recycle decaying matter on the ground into useful nutrients for plants. 

REPRODUCTION: Females emit a pheromone that induces males to mate. Male courtship rituals include raising wings at right angles to abdomen and making trembling movements with abdomen. After mating, the female B. giganteus will be pregnant for life producing eggs which turn into nymphs which later become adults.

MORTALITY/LONGEVITY: They can live about 20 months as adults.

PREDATORS:  Army ants kill and eat nymphs.

CONSERVATION:  IUCN: Not Listed; CITES: Not Listed  

Cockroaches dates back over 200-300 million years, and are very adaptable and resilient animals.

REMARKS:  The leg bristles and antennae are used for seeing and feeling, in their dark habitat, while their flat bodies enable them to hide in crevices and underneath rocks. Cockroaches do not have lungs to breathe, but instead they take air in through spiracles, which are tiny holes on the sides of their bodies, and are used to send oxygen to other parts of the body. This allows the cockroach to survive for a period of time without its head, until it dies of infection, starvation or dehydration. When threatened, the giant cockroach is able to produce a foul smell to ward off predators.

Genus/species: Nephila madagascariensis

GENERAL CHARACTERISTICS: They have striped legs specialized for weaving (where their tips point inward, rather than outward as is the case with many wandering spiders). In females, the dorsal side of the abdomen has bright yellow markings surrounded by a light gray border. The rest of the body and legs are black with patches of brown. 4.8 – 5.1 cm (1.5 – 2 in) in females, not including leg span, with males being usually 2/3 smaller (less than 2.5 cm, 1 in). Named for yellow threads of their web shine like gold in sunlight not the color of the spider.

DISTRIBUTION/HABITAT: Various species of orb weaving spiders are widely distributed. They exist in the southern United States, Central and South America, Southeast Asia, and the South Pacific. Nephila madagascariensis madagascariensis is found on the island of Madagascar and certain parts of Southern Africa.

DIET IN THE WILD: Eat insects that get caught in their webs, primarily flying insects. They kill their prey with a venomous bite. While painful, a bite from this spider would not seriously hurt humans.

LONGEVITY:: Females usually live about a year, and males about 6 mos.

REMARKS: Golden orb spiders weave large, strong webs out of golden-colored silk which can be as big as 2 m across. The silk strands are reputed to be five times stronger than steel and three times more elastic than Kevlar.
The oldest surviving genus of spiders, with a fossilized specimen known from 165 million years ago.

Genus/species: Copiphora rhinoceros

GENERAL CHARACTERISTICS OF KATYDIDS: They are usually green and have a thick body, usually taller than it is wide, and long thin legs. The head has chewing mouthparts and long thin antennae that reach back at least to the abdomen of the insect. The front wings have special structures that can be rubbed together to make sounds. They hear these sounds with flat patches on their legs that act as ears.

Tettigoniids may be distinguished from grasshoppers by the length of their filamentous antennae, which may exceed their own body length, while grasshoppers’ antennae are always relatively short and thickened.

C. rhinoceros uses the horn like projection on their head for protection from hungry bats.

DISTRIBUTION/HABITAT: Central, North and South America. Found in the forest canopy.

DIET IN THE WILD: They use their powerful jaws to subdue prey such as small invertebrates and consume plant material.

REMARKS Use sound to communicate across distances. Sometimes nearby males will all call together, trying to attract females. They also use their antennae to touch and smell each other.

Genus/species: Atta cephalotes

GENERAL CHARACTERISTICS: Rust colored with lighter colored legs, members of the genus Atta are among the largest, most socially complex leafcutters. The huge queen is up to 1.5 cm (0.5 inches) in length, an egg laying machine capable of building a colony of several million individuals. A. cephalotes is noted for its especially large head (hence the name). Workers take many forms and sizes, from large soldiers and major workers with their impressive mandibles. A soldier may be 10 times longer and weigh several hundred times more than the smallest worker.

DISTRIBUTION/HABITAT: Fungus growing ants, or gardening ants, number about 200 species, all in the tribe Attini, and are found only in the New World, in every mainland country except Canada and Chile. Most leaf cutter ant species are native to tropical Central and South America, though a few species occur in the southwestern United States. Atta cephalotes ranges from southern Mexico to Bolivia and Brazil.

Found throughout the tropical rain forest, tropical deciduous forest, and tropical scrub forest. Nests are underground to a depth of 6 m (20 ft). Some have up to 3000 chambers.

DIET IN THE WILD: They grow their own food by cutting leaves, mostly during the evening and nighttime, and carrying them back to the nest, where smaller workers then process them further and take them to underground “garden” chambers. All along the way, the leaves are fertilized by their handlers with anal secretions. Fungi then grow on the decaying vegetation, and the ants feed exclusively on the fungus, not the leaves. Each ant species grows a specific fungus.

REPRODUCTION: A. cephalotes swarm in mating flights at the onset of the rainy season. The queen mates with multiple males. The founding female has a pocket in her mouth cavity for storage of fungus spores to start her new nest. After she digs the first chamber for the garden, she deposits the spores, gathers appropriate leaves, and begins laying about 1,000 eggs each day. The first group of workers to develop takes over for the queen in caring for eggs, larvae, and pupae. The queen has only one job then—to lay the eggs that will build the colony.
The queen lives up to 10 years on average, but some have lived up to 14 years.

REMARKS: Fungus and ants are mutually dependent for survival. Obviously, the fungus provides the ants with food, but equally important, the fungus receives a warm, moist home and is supplied with fresh, fertilized nutrients. A large colony harvests the same amount of plant material that a cow consumes in a single day. Like most insects, are a good source of protein; they are eaten by people in parts of Mexico and in many places in South America. They also circulate nutrients and aerate huge quantities of soil.

Negative impacts of A. cephalotes include undermining building foundations, causing structural damage and destroying crops.
